About The Position

Sr. Treasury Advisor-West applies consultative sales and relationship management practices to generate leads and close sales of treasury management and payment solutions for new and existing clients while ensuring regulatory compliance. Monitors implementation activities to ensure alignment with timelines. Provides tailored treasury management solutions and optimizes sales processes through continuous process improvements to enhance client experiences and business outcomes. Manages sales processes, client engagement and outcomes.
